So, it's day 2 of the #31dayscraftchallenge and I have this kinda autumnal colour theme going! Although it looks great in these shades it would be a fab card to recreate in any colour combo... the stamp set has quite a few small elements which are perfect for creating you own background.




Measurements

Pumpkin Pie Cardstock
1pc - 4 1/8" x 11 3/4", scored at 5 7/8".

Early Espresso Cardstock
1pc - 3 1/8" x 5 1/8"
1pc - 1 1/8" x 3 1/2"

Whisper White Cardstock
1pc - 5 5/8" x 3 7/8:
1pc - 3" x 5"
1pc - 1" x 3 3/8"

Fold the pumpkin pie cardstock along the score line to create your card base. Stanp the flower and leaf cluster all over the card feont in Early Espresso ink. Add the largest piece of whisper white to the inside.

Next, stamp the images all over the 3" x 5". Using pumpkin pie for the flower, old olive for the leaves and early espresso for the sprigs. Layer this on to the larger piece of early espresso and add to the card front.

Finally stamp the sentiment in  early espresso onto the remaining piece of whisper white, layer onto the last piece of early espresso and centralise on the stamp panel. Finish by adding a metallic pearl to each corner of the sentiment piece.
